Government Invests $1.6M to Repair Tasman's Great Taste Cycle Trail, Boosting Tourism and Local Economy

The Government is investing $1.6 million to repair and reopen Tasman’s Great Taste Cycle Trail, damaged by recent storms, aiming to boost tourism and support local businesses. The funding will address flood and wind damage by repairing sections, replacing infrastructure, and creating alternative routes. Reopening the trail will benefit the Nelson-Tasman region, reconnect communities, and provide opportunities for locals and visitors to enjoy the outdoors.

New Cycle Bridge Boosts West Coast Wilderness Trail, Boosting Local Economy

A new cycle bridge on the West Coast Wilderness Cycle Trail will bring more visitors to the region and boost the local economy. “I’m thrilled to be supporting the construction of the Totara River Rail Bridge, ensuring visitors can once again ride this popular trail from start to finish,” Tourism and Hospitality Minister Louise Upston says. “The West Coast Wilderness Cycle Trail is one of our Great Rides and attracts both international and domestic visitors alike, showcasing the stunning scenery of the West Coast.
